IP查询
查询
你查询的IP:[202.87.176.56] 地理位置:印度尼西亚
最新查询
202.130.0.207
59.32.98.245
166.111.224.49
120.97.151.152
59.80.37.130
121.40.200.95
123.128.85.34
162.105.165.32
121.224.63.64
202.87.176.56
119.144.141.245
122.156.61.32
203.88.192.149
123.99.128.164
218.185.192.244
119.91.225.139
118.180.129.81
118.244.35.180
117.53.48.196
118.224.54.244
125.104.194.228
114.68.76.73
117.8.91.117
60.200.106.33
118.88.32.195
202.14.235.202
202.91.176.127
203.86.64.156
210.192.96.209
118.120.211.216
116.66.14.244